Skocz do zawartości
  • 👋 Witaj na MPCForum!

    Przeglądasz forum jako gość, co oznacza, że wiele świetnych funkcji jest jeszcze przed Tobą! 😎

    • Pełny dostęp do działów i ukrytych treści
    • Możliwość pisania i odpowiadania w tematach
    • System prywatnych wiadomości
    • Zbieranie reputacji i rozwijanie swojego profilu
    • Członkostwo w jednej z największych społeczności graczy

    👉 Dołączenie zajmie Ci mniej niż minutę – a zyskasz znacznie więcej!

    Zarejestruj się teraz

Skrypt z tabulacją argumentów


MilutuS

Rekomendowane odpowiedzi

Opublikowano

Witam mam problem z tabulacją argumentów chodzi mi o to aby po wpisaniu komędy /forever i nacisnieciu taba pokazalo dalsze mozliwe argumety ktore zdefiniuje w kodzie

 

command /forever [<text>]:
	trigger:
		if arg 1 is set:
			if player has permissions "admin_global_forever.sk":
				if arg 1 is "noc":
					set {time} to "noc"
					send "&6»&c &nUstawiles noc za zawsze"
				if arg 1 is "dzien":
					set {time} to "dzien"
					send "&6»&c &nUstawiles dzien za zawsze"
				if arg 1 is "off":
					clear {time}
					send "&6»&c &nUstawiles normalny czas"
			else:
				send "&6»&c &nNie masz uprawnien"
		else:
			send "&7=================="
			send "&c/forever &eoff"
			send "&c/forever &edzien"
			send "&c/forever &enoc"
			send "&7=================="

Znalazłem taki kodzik on tab completer for bla bla bla
ale nie wiem jak to ma działać proszę o pomoc ;3

Opublikowano

@ScoreBoard No nie dokońca bo nie działa mi to

Witam mam problem chciałbym dodać aby po wbiskaniu tab podpowiadało kolejne argumenty dla moich komend 

W tym problem ze chce aby argumenty dla 1szego jak i dla drugiego argumentu były inne 

Ktoś pomoże? 

 



command /test [<text>] [<text>] [<text>]:
    trigger:
        if arg 1 is "vip":
            send "done"
            if arg 2 is "kup":
                send "done2"
            if arg 2 is "sprzedaj":
                send "done2"
                if arg 3 is "tanio":
                    send "done3"
                if arg 3 is "drogo":
                    send "done3-2"
        if arg 1 is "svip":
            send "done"
            if arg 2 is "kup":
                send "done2"
                if arg 3 is "sviptanio":
                    send "done3"
                if arg 3 is "svipdrogo":
                    send "done3-2"


 

 

Po wpisaniu /test --> VIP - SVIP {Podpowiedzi}

Po dopisaniu vip --> kup szpedaj

Po dopisaniu sprzedaj -->tanio drogo

itd....

Opublikowano

Napisz estetyczniej bo mnie jedynie oczy bola, jak to czytam

 

❤ MC.PROPACRAFT.PL 


★ SKRYPTY ★


★ TECHNIK SERWERÓW MINECRAFT ★


✮ Pomogłem? Strzej lajka! ✮


 

Opublikowano

 

@ScoreBoard No nie dokońca bo nie działa mi to
Witam mam problem chciałbym dodać aby po wbiskaniu tab podpowiadało kolejne argumenty dla moich komend 
W tym problem ze chce aby argumenty dla 1szego jak i dla drugiego argumentu były inne 
Ktoś pomoże? 
 
command /test [<text>] [<text>] [<text>]:
    trigger:
        if arg 1 is "vip":
            send "done"
            if arg 2 is "kup":
                send "done2"
            if arg 2 is "sprzedaj":
                send "done2"
                if arg 3 is "tanio":
                    send "done3"
                if arg 3 is "drogo":
                    send "done3-2"
        if arg 1 is "svip":
            send "done"
            if arg 2 is "kup":
                send "done2"
                if arg 3 is "sviptanio":
                    send "done3"
                if arg 3 is "svipdrogo":
                    send "done3-2"
 
 
Po wpisaniu /test --> VIP - SVIP {Podpowiedzi}
Po dopisaniu vip --> kup szpedaj
Po dopisaniu sprzedaj -->tanio drogo
itd....

 

@Thardess

Opublikowano


https://craftsite.pl/forum/index.php?/topic/87731-tut-skquery-on-tab-complete/


on tab completer for "/test":

if argument at 1 is "vip":

if argument at 2 is not set:

add "kup" to completions

#i tak dalej

#CHYBA O TO CI CHODZI

 

❤ MC.PROPACRAFT.PL 


★ SKRYPTY ★


★ TECHNIK SERWERÓW MINECRAFT ★


✮ Pomogłem? Strzej lajka! ✮


 

Opublikowano
https://craftsite.pl/forum/index.php?/topic/87731-tut-skquery-on-tab-complete/
on tab completer for "/test":
         if argument at 1 is "vip":
                  if argument at 2 is not set:
                   add "kup" to completions
#i tak dalej
#CHYBA O TO CI CHODZI

Wszystko spoko tylko ze uzywamy add ... po kolejnym argumencie jest tam poprzedni np gdy /test podpowiada VIP/SVIP potem dochodzimy do drugiego argumentu to to vip/svip dalej jest w podpowiedziach

Zarchiwizowany

Ten temat przebywa obecnie w archiwum. Dodawanie nowych odpowiedzi zostało zablokowane.

×
×
  • Dodaj nową pozycję...